Military Trail near 18th Street
Northbound Military Trail just north of the 18th Street intersection has police lying in wait about a quarter mile from the intersection on the right hand side of the street. The posted speed is 40 mph, but it’s a road that easily handles a 50 minimum, which most traffic manages. The police will pull you over if you are doing anything over 40, and generally there are 2 to 3 motorcycle policemen lying in wait most morning rush hours. Of course, they don’t care about the evening rush hour – I’ve seen cars whiz past patrol cars at 55 mph without a problem then. But forget about it in the morning!
